技术文摘
Flex3学习简易教程
Flex3学习简易教程
Flex是一种强大的富互联网应用程序(RIA)开发框架,Flex3更是在其发展历程中具有重要意义的版本。下面就为大家带来一份Flex3的学习简易教程。
要进行Flex3的学习,环境搭建是关键。你需要下载并安装Adobe Flex SDK,它包含了开发Flex应用所需的各种工具和类库。还可以选择一个合适的集成开发环境(IDE),如Adobe Flash Builder,它能大大提高开发效率,提供代码自动补全、调试等便捷功能。
掌握Flex3的基本语法是后续学习的基础。Flex3使用MXML和ActionScript两种语言。MXML是一种基于XML的标记语言,用于创建用户界面。例如,通过简单的标签就可以创建按钮、文本框等界面元素。而ActionScript则用于实现业务逻辑和交互功能,比如为按钮添加点击事件的处理函数。
在布局方面,Flex3提供了多种布局容器,如VBox(垂直布局)、HBox(水平布局)等。合理运用这些布局容器,可以轻松实现复杂的界面布局。例如,将多个按钮放在一个HBox容器中,它们就会自动水平排列。
数据绑定也是Flex3的重要特性之一。通过数据绑定,可以使界面元素与数据模型中的数据自动同步更新。比如,将一个文本框与一个变量进行绑定,当变量的值发生变化时,文本框中的内容也会随之改变。
在学习过程中,多参考官方文档和示例代码是非常有帮助的。官方文档详细介绍了Flex3的各个方面,示例代码则能让你更直观地了解如何应用相关知识。
实践是巩固知识的最好方法。可以尝试从一些简单的小项目入手,如制作一个简单的计算器应用。在实践中不断探索和尝试,逐步掌握Flex3的开发技巧。
学习Flex3需要耐心和实践。从环境搭建开始,逐步掌握基本语法、布局、数据绑定等知识,并通过不断实践来提高自己的开发能力。相信通过这份简易教程,你能对Flex3有一个初步的了解,为进一步深入学习打下坚实的基础。
- 微服务架构下用户认证的设计及实现
- 前端三大主流框架 React、Vue 与 Angular 的详解:比较与选择
- MyBatis 源码解读:揭开数据持久化神秘面纱
- 面试官:简历中提不定高虚拟列表,不会怎敢?
- 「日志采样」的思考与实践
- HashMap 深度剖析:从新手到进大厂的必备知识
- RocketMQ:从源码解析消息量大时无需手动压缩消息的原因
- 摆脱繁琐转换:C++17 使枚举类型初始化更优雅
- CQRS 为何必要,能化解哪些难题?
- 2024 前端领域大事件纵览:前端与后端的生死之辩
- 实际工作中自定义注解的应用场景及实现方法
- Vue 开发项目中 Template 模版使用 V-for 渲染未写 Key 致控制台报错的解决办法
- 除 Nacos 外 配置中心不可忽视的另一款神器
- 面试官关于 Nginx 和 Apache 的系列问题探讨
- 一次.NET 工业视觉软件崩溃剖析